Children at Jigsaw Preschool explored the nature trail at Bincombe Beeches in the autumn sunshine. During their walk around the nature reserve, the youngsters enjoyed scrunching through the fallen leaves, spotted the different colours in the trees and bushes and collected leaves to take back to the classroom, where they made a collage. A spokesperson for Jigsaw Preschool said: “The children enjoyed following the Bincombe trail, catching the falling leaves and finding fungi and acorns. We also talked about the season changes and how they affect nature.” The autumn walk took place before the children broke up from preschool for their half term holiday.
